My new favourite! Low speed control is excellent, no vibrations what so ever and no need for washers to retune. Works like a Honda designed it but better. Acceleration is fantastic, keeps pulling speed effortlessly and on wot from the lights will pull front wheel up in the air just of throttle alone..
Top speed on the stand is 134kmh but on the road without taller screen I'm getting 126kmh. So not as fast as Daytona in top end (132kmh on the road) but it's so fantastic everywhere else.

All varios are interchangeable between models. I'm using mfr2 vario that's advertised for esp Pcx 125 on my non esp model. Although I think it's important to remember that there are different belt sizes for all Pcx models (3 diff sizes) so if you going to use aftermarket vario from newer or older model one has to get a corresponding belt for that model vario you would just buy. Belt too short or too long will make all the difference between getting maximum from the newly acquired vario or make it seem crap.
